Javascript vendor.js:55639错误:未捕获(承诺中):错误:无法匹配任何路由。URL段:';创建/path1';

Javascript vendor.js:55639错误:未捕获(承诺中):错误:无法匹配任何路由。URL段:';创建/path1';,javascript,angular,angular-routing,Javascript,Angular,Angular Routing,x、 componet.ts const path=“path1” x、 component.html [routerLink]="['create',path]" modulex-routing.module.ts const routes: Routes = [ { path:'create', children:[ { path:'path1',component:path1Component,outlet:'modal' }

x、 componet.ts

const path=“path1”

x、 component.html

[routerLink]="['create',path]"

modulex-routing.module.ts

const routes: Routes = [
  {
    path:'create',
    children:[
      {
        path:'path1',component:path1Component,outlet:'modal'
      },
      {
        path:'path2',component:path2Component,outlet:'modal'
      },

    ],
  }
];

@NgModule({
  imports: [RouterModule.forChild(routes)],
  exports: [RouterModule]
})
export class HomeRoutingModule { }
const routes: Routes = [
  {
    path:'',
    component:HomeComponent,
    outlet:'home'
  },
 ];

@NgModule({
  imports: [RouterModule.forRoot(routes,{
    preloadingStrategy: PreloadAllModules
  })],
  exports: [RouterModule]
})
@NgModule({
  declarations: [
    AppComponent,
  ],
  imports: [
    BrowserModule,
    BrowserAnimationsModule,
    HomeRoutingModule,
    AppRoutingModule,
    HomeModule
  ],
  providers: [
    DatePipe
  ],
  bootstrap: [AppComponent]
})
export class AppModule { }
app.routing.module.ts

const routes: Routes = [
  {
    path:'create',
    children:[
      {
        path:'path1',component:path1Component,outlet:'modal'
      },
      {
        path:'path2',component:path2Component,outlet:'modal'
      },

    ],
  }
];

@NgModule({
  imports: [RouterModule.forChild(routes)],
  exports: [RouterModule]
})
export class HomeRoutingModule { }
const routes: Routes = [
  {
    path:'',
    component:HomeComponent,
    outlet:'home'
  },
 ];

@NgModule({
  imports: [RouterModule.forRoot(routes,{
    preloadingStrategy: PreloadAllModules
  })],
  exports: [RouterModule]
})
@NgModule({
  declarations: [
    AppComponent,
  ],
  imports: [
    BrowserModule,
    BrowserAnimationsModule,
    HomeRoutingModule,
    AppRoutingModule,
    HomeModule
  ],
  providers: [
    DatePipe
  ],
  bootstrap: [AppComponent]
})
export class AppModule { }
app.module.ts

const routes: Routes = [
  {
    path:'create',
    children:[
      {
        path:'path1',component:path1Component,outlet:'modal'
      },
      {
        path:'path2',component:path2Component,outlet:'modal'
      },

    ],
  }
];

@NgModule({
  imports: [RouterModule.forChild(routes)],
  exports: [RouterModule]
})
export class HomeRoutingModule { }
const routes: Routes = [
  {
    path:'',
    component:HomeComponent,
    outlet:'home'
  },
 ];

@NgModule({
  imports: [RouterModule.forRoot(routes,{
    preloadingStrategy: PreloadAllModules
  })],
  exports: [RouterModule]
})
@NgModule({
  declarations: [
    AppComponent,
  ],
  imports: [
    BrowserModule,
    BrowserAnimationsModule,
    HomeRoutingModule,
    AppRoutingModule,
    HomeModule
  ],
  providers: [
    DatePipe
  ],
  bootstrap: [AppComponent]
})
export class AppModule { }
错误:未捕获(承诺中):错误:无法匹配任何路由。URL段:“创建/路径1”

在modulex routing中,创建了一些带有相应组件的路由 当尝试访问“create/path1”时,会显示使用预加载模块方法的应用内路由

错误:无法匹配任何路由

我遗漏了什么吗


如果删除插座名称一切正常

您应该解释问题,而不仅仅是添加错误日志和文件names@reymon359堆栈溢出新手,谢谢指导。您能帮忙吗?您在哪里导入
HomeRoutingModule
?添加您需要的任何延迟加载路由have@david在app.module.ts内的importShow AppModule文件中。很可能您没有正确导入它